The Long and Winding Road!
Culinary Concept: Roller-coaster service. At this futuristic eatery in Hamburg Germany, the waitstaff is a thing of the past. Guests place their orders via a touch-screen computer at each table. When the food — which, according to the restaurant, is based primarily on local, organic ingredients and cooked with minimal fat — is ready, it zips to the table along a twisting track from the kitchen above.

Stop Your Wining!
And finally, time to get a buzz on by going back to your diapers…
The restaurant is “Le Refuge des Fondus”, located in Paris.
Here is the culinary concept: Bottle service!
This tourist attraction in the Montmartre neighborhood first began offering patrons wine in baby bottles as a way to avoid the French tax on wine served in proper glasses!
